How We Work
1
Immediate Response
Your call triggers our 24/7 dispatch. We deploy a rapid-response team with powerful water extraction equipment. This minimizes damage and sets the stage for a thorough assessment.
2
Damage Assessment
Our IICRC-certified technicians use thermal imaging cameras to detect hidden moisture. We meticulously document the affected areas. This comprehensive evaluation informs our detailed drying plan.
3
Water Extraction
Using industrial-grade pumps and vacuums, we remove standing water quickly. We extract water from carpets, subflooring, and structural cavities. This critical step prevents mold growth.
4
Drying & Dehumidification
High-powered air movers and commercial dehumidifiers create optimal drying conditions. We monitor moisture levels daily. This ensures your property is completely dry, preparing it for sanitation.
5
Cleaning & Sanitizing
We clean and sanitize all affected surfaces to prevent bacterial growth and odors. Our team uses EPA-approved disinfectants. This restores a healthy indoor environment before any repairs.
6
Restoration & Repair
Our skilled craftsmen repair or replace damaged drywall, flooring, and other structural elements. We restore your property to its pre-damage condition. Your satisfaction is our final goal.

Submersible Pump Water Extraction Cost in White Oak, MD

Submersible pump water extraction costs vary based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in White Oak, MD. Here's a breakdown of the typical price range for submersible pump water extraction services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ial assessment and planning $200 - $500 The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Water extraction $500 - $2,500 The amount of water to be extracted and the equipment required.
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 - $3,000 The size of the affected area and the equipment required.
Sanitizing and cleaning $500 - $1,000 The extent of the mold growth or mildew.
Final inspection and restoration $500 - $1,000 The extent of the damage and the equipment required.

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ment by our team. We offer free estimates and work with most insurance companies to make the process as smooth as possible.
